Wraith's Abilities

Wraith in Apex Legends is known for her tactical abilities centered around mobility and evasion. Her tactical ability, Into the Void, allows her to phase into a different dimension for a short period, making her invulnerable to damage and allowing her to reposition or escape from dangerous situations. This ability is crucial for both offensive and defensive plays, making her a versatile legend in combat. Her passive ability, Voices from the Void, alerts her when enemies are nearby or when she's in danger, providing valuable information for her and her team. This passive is a game-changer for strategic positioning and avoiding ambushes. Wraith’s ultimate ability, Dimensional Rift, creates two portals that her and her teammates can use to travel between locations. This ability can be used to quickly traverse the map, flank enemies, or escape from intense firefights. Wraith’s kit is designed to make her a high-mobility, high-information character, ideal for players who enjoy fast-paced and strategic gameplay. Mastering Wraith requires a good understanding of map awareness, timing, and coordination with teammates. Her abilities allow for aggressive plays and strategic retreats, making her a valuable asset in any squad.

Wraith's Weaknesses

Despite her strengths, Wraith also has some weaknesses. Her Into the Void ability has a short duration, and if used improperly, it can leave her vulnerable. Her portals can also be used by enemies, so careful placement is crucial. Wraith is also relatively squishy, meaning she can be taken down quickly if caught out of position. Her reliance on tactical abilities means that she can be less effective in situations where those abilities are on cooldown. Wraith players must be mindful of their positioning and cooldown management to maximize her effectiveness. Additionally, her aggressive playstyle can sometimes lead to overextension, leaving her isolated from her team. Effective Wraith players must balance their aggression with caution and coordination to avoid these pitfalls.
